In this extensive guide, we'll dive into key strategies to master these settings and give you the edge in your favorite games.Understanding Performance SettingsPerformance settings refer to the adjustments you make within your game or system to improve its performance. This includes optimizing graphics, tweaking network settings, and ensuring your hardware is up to par. Let's explore these aspects in detail.Graphics SettingsGraphics settings are perhaps the most influential factor in game performance. They dictate how your game looks and runs. Here's what you need to know: Resolution: This determines the clarity of your game’s visuals. Higher resolutions mean better quality but can reduce performance. Choose a resolution that balances visuals and performance for your system. VSync: Vertical synchronization matches your monitor’s refresh rate with the game’s frame rate, reducing screen tearing. It’s best to keep this off for competitive play to minimize input lag. Texture Quality: High texture quality improves visual detail but at a cost to performance. Lower this setting if you’re experiencing lag. Shadow Details: Shadows add depth to visuals but can reduce FPS. Lower shadow details for a smoother experience. Anti-Aliasing: This reduces jagged edges but can be performance-intensive. Try different anti-aliasing methods to find what suits your system. Ensure your drivers are always updated for best results. Processor (CPU): Fast processors improve game physics and AI calculations, providing a smoother experience. RAM: Sufficient memory ensures quick data processing. Aim for at least 8GB for most modern games. SSD vs. HDD: Games stored on an SSD load faster than those on an HDD. Consider upgrading for quicker load times. Network OptimizationA stable and fast internet connection is vital for competitive play: Ping: This indicates how quickly your system communicates with a game server. Lower ping means less lag. Prefer ethernet connections over Wi-Fi for stable connectivity. Network Latency: Use software tools to optimize network settings, minimizing packet loss. Server Location: Play on servers closer to your geographical location to decrease latency and improve response time. Explore game forums for specific tweaks shared by the community.Benchmarking and TestingBefore jumping into competitive matches, test your settings: In-Game Benchmark Tools: Many games include built-in tools to test performance. Use these to find the sweet spot of graphics versus performance. Third-Party Software: Programs like MSI Afterburner allow detailed monitoring of system performance, helping you make informed adjustments. Continuous Monitoring and AdjustmentPerformance optimization is not a one-time task. Monitor regularly: Driver Updates: Regularly check for updates for your GPU and network drivers. Game Updates: Patch updates can affect game performance. Adjust settings accordingly. System Upkeep: Regularly clean your system of malware and unnecessary files to ensure optimal performance.
